Description
Coombe Barn is a stunning property believed to date from the 17th century. Sympathetically converted about 30 years ago and comprehensively updated by the current owners to provide stunning accommodation overlooking beautiful rolling Chiltern countryside.

The property is situated in grounds of approximately 2.5 acres comprising of gardens, swimming pool and paddock land. The property has five/six bedrooms comprising of a master suite with mezzanine bathroom overlooking the valley, a guest suite and three/four further bedrooms plus family bathroom.

On the ground floor, the magnificent living room has huge windows that allow the light to flood in and a full length beamed, gallery above. The main staircase, snug and kitchen are accessed at one end of the sitting room and the family room, second, spiral staircase and remaining reception rooms at the opposite end. The kitchen and snug both have views across the garden to the paddock and valley beyond. The utility room links the kitchen with the formal dining room beyond.

Outside, raised, level gardens wrap around two sides of the house with a gate accessing the paddock below. To one side there is a fenced, heated swimming pool with associated outbuildings. There are two double garages, one integral and another detached. There is ample parking on the graveled driveway at the front.

Amenities

Naphill is a popular Chiltern Village with a good range of facilities for day to day needs, including a Post Office, active village hall with adjoining playing field, coffee shop, public house, beauty salon, hairdressers, excellent schooling and bus service linking High Wycombe to Aylesbury. There are numerous country walks and bridleways through the areas famed Beech woodland. For a more comprehensive range of facilities, the town of High Wycombe lies 4 miles distant, and it is here that the computer can join the M40 motorway and then the M25 network. Rail links can be reached from High Wycombe, Saunderton (3 miles) and Princes Risborough (4 miles).
